Presidency 2023: Atiku engages PDP delegates in Ondo, promises devolution of power
Former Vice President Atiku Abubakar, a front line presidential aspirant on the platform of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), extended his campaign for the PDP ticket to Ondo State, where he engaged the party’s delegates from the state to the national convention.
Atiku emphasized the essence of devolution of power, while engaging the delegates, noting that too much powers are concentrated at the centre.
The PDP presidential aspirant decried the ill-treatment of university teachers by the federal government. He lamented that it is sad students are kept at home for over three months due to strike and the government has done nothing. Atiku, therefore, promised to tackle the problems in the education sector if elected president in the 2023 general elections.
Atiku, soliciting the support of the Ondo delegates, urged them to be united to ensure the party’s victory in the 2023 general elections, telling the delegates that Nigerians are looking unto them and the PDP for rescue from the prevailing hardship in the country.
